SHLD.L vs. HNSS.L
SHLD.L (iShares Digital Security UCITS ETF USD Dist) and HNSS.L (HSBC Nasdaq Global Semiconductor UCITS 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- SHLD.L is a Technology Equities fund tracking the iShares Digital Security UCITS ETF USD Dist, while HNSS.L is a Semiconductors fund tracking the Nasdaq Global Semiconductor Index. Both are passively managed. Over the past 3 years, SHLD.L returned 19.63%/yr vs 56.55%/yr for HNSS.L. A 0.62 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. SHLD.L charges 0.40%/yr vs 0.35%/yr for HNSS.L.

This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for iShares Digital Security UCITS ETF USD Dist (SHLD.L) and HSBC Nasdaq Global Semiconductor UCITS ETF (HNSS.L).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.
